Electric fireplaces that don't require vents are made to be mounted on the wall or be set into a 2x4 stud wall. This makes them a perfect choice for remodeled rooms or new construction, as well as renovations in multifamily homes. They can be installed and hung without the need of special tools. They also provide a great method of adding a cozy light to any space without the hassle of installing a traditional wood or gas fireplace.
Before you begin, it's essential to read the installation instructions for your fireplace. They may differ slightly from the ones we offer however they will allow you to follow the right steps to ensure a secure and efficient installation. Make sure your wall is able to support the weight of the fireplace. It is a good idea to have at least two studs in the wall and to use drywall anchors when needed. You should also check that you have a three-spot electrical outlet within reach of your fireplace's cord.
When considering where to install your wall-mount electric fireplace, it is important to remember that these fireplaces can be used in any room, as long as the area is located indoors and not subject to moisture or water. It is also recommended to not place these units close to anything that could ignite, such as drapes or curtains.
Easy to Install
If you're looking for an easy and simple project to complete think about installing a wall-mounted electric fireplace. You can choose from a wide range of sizes and styles, to ensure that you get the perfect one for your decor. Plus, they're safe and easy to maintain.
Remove the fireplace from its packaging and test it before you begin the installation process. Plug it in and play with the settings to determine whether you like the way it looks and functions. When you're sure that the fireplace is working properly, remove it from its packaging and place it in a secure UK fire places location until you're ready for mounting it on the wall.
Installing the fireplace requires you first take measurements and mark the dimensions of your opening in the wall. If necessary you need to build the space or install a frame to accommodate the fireplace. Once the frame has been constructed, you can tape and mud the wall if necessary. When the drywall is dry it is possible to mount your fireplace to the brackets that are used for mounting. If your fireplace has hooks or slots on the back, connect them to the appropriate locations on the brackets that mount it.
If you want you would like to add some media to the fireplace following installation, like logs, stones, or embers. Then, turn on the fireplace to enjoy its ambience. Some models have different flame brightness settings that you can change to match your mood.

When deciding between a recessed or wall-mounted electric fireplace, you will need to consider the style and design of your room. A fireplace that is recessed is ideal for any room, but it's not as adaptable as the wall-mounted model.
A wall-mounted fireplace may be mounted on the wall's top or recessing into it. It's much easier to install than a recessed fireplace since it does not require cutting into studs or re-enforcing the wall. However, it does still require an electrical outlet nearby to connect the fireplace.
